不同地理来源的甘蔗梢腐病菌营养体亲和性研究  被引量:9

Vegetative Compatibility of Fusarium moniliforme Strains from Different Localities

摘  要:为探讨甘蔗梢腐病病原菌菌株的群体结构及种内的分化,以采自广西、云南、福建和海南等不同地区的30个甘蔗梢腐病菌株为材料,通过初步的分子生物学鉴定,发现30个甘蔗梢腐病菌株分属于2个不同的病原种。利用KCl O3培养基诱导筛选获得Nit突变体,其中1个菌株没有产生Nit突变体,剩下的29个菌株共产生266个Nit突变体。营养体亲和群的测定结果表明:9个菌株的VCG没有同一性,1个菌株组成1个VCG;不同地理来源的甘蔗梢腐病菌株间互不亲和,分属于不同的VCG;同一地理来源的甘蔗梢腐病菌株间亦不亲和;暗示引起甘蔗梢腐病的串珠镰刀菌属群体内存在丰富的VCG多样性,在不同的栽种地区群体结构变化很大,并且营养体亲和性与菌株的地理来源及寄主品种都没有明显的相关性。Sugarcane pokkah boeng disease has become an important disease in china. In order to analysis the population structure and the genetic differentiation in species of the pathogen. The 30 strains of Fusarium moniliforme were collected individually from the pokkah boeng samples in Guangxi, Yunan, Fujian and Hainan provinces in China. Based on the molecular biology analysis, 30 isolateds divide into two species. After single spore isolation, 266 nitrate-nonutilizing(Nit) mutants were got from 29 strains after these colony transplanted on potato sucrose agar medium with 1.5% KClO3( KPS); 1 strains can't produce nit mutant. Furthermore, vegetative compatibility of these strains were analyzed on MM plates. In this study, the results show that all of the 9 isolates don't have VCG with each other, or 1 strains correspond to 1 VCG. This phenomenon occur not only in the strains from different geographic origins but also in the strains from the different host varieties in the same geographic origins. All these results indicate there was abundant diversity of VCG in the population of F. moniliforme, and there was no obvious correlation between the vegetative compatibility and geographic origins or host varieties.
